Unit Shutdown Procedures

Temporary Shutdown And Restart

To shut the unit down for a short time, use the following procedure:
1. Press the STOP key on the CH530. The compressors will continue to operate
and, after an unloading period (which may be followed by pumpdown cycle in out-
door ambients below 50oF), will stop when the compressor contactors de-ener-
gize.
2. CH530 pump control will turn off the pump (after a minimum 1 min. delay) when
the STOP key is pressed and automatically restart the pump when the unit starts
normally.
3. The unit will start normally, provided the following conditions exist:
The CH530 receives a call for cooling and the differential-to-start is above the
setpoint.
All system operating interlocks and safety circuits are satisfied.

Extended Shutdown Procedure

The following procedure is to be followed if the system is to be taken out of service
for an extended period of time, e.g. seasonal shutdown:
1. Test the unit for refrigerant leaks and repair as necessary.
2. Open the electrical disconnect switches for the chilled water pump. Lock the
switches in the “OPEN” position.
CAUTION

Chilled Water Pump!

Lock the chilled water pump disconnects open, to prevent pump
damage.
3. Close all chilled water supply valves. Drain the water from the evaporator.
4. With the water drained from evaporator, the "customer provided" power for the
120-volt evaporator heaters (terminated at 1TB4...terminals 1 & 2) must be must
disconnect.
These heaters consist of 1 well heater in each evaporator end (or water box), and
the heat tape, which is wrapped around the bundle itself. They are energized by a
klixon temperature control mounted on the side of the evaporator, which
energizes at or below 37oF. outside air temp. If there is no liquid in the evaporator
and the temp drops below 37 degrees, both of the well heaters will burn up
because they have no liquid to transfer their heat into.
5. Open the unit main electrical disconnect and unit-mounted disconnect (if
installed) and lock on the “OPEN” position. If the optional control power trans-
former is not installed, open and lock the 115V disconnect.
